Generation Overworld is great and I highly recommend it. I love how each level has you balance risk/reward as you decide whether to trigger each Generation Break to try to get new units and more cash. Then for the final step you get to decide whether you feel like taking on all the guest ace characters in the level for a chance at nabbing their mech with the Core Impact system. Sure you can get a Strike Gundam in the first level, but you have to shoot down the Archangel, Gundam Age and Amuro in his Gundam to get it. It's a perfect gamble system that lets you push yourself to get big rewards. I'd say if you can read enough Japanese to navigate the menu and understand the stage requirements you should be able to play it just fine. The plot is barebones and the dialogue is sparse.
